Personal threat reasons recognized by our members include information gaps that may diminish perceptions of HIV danger, persistent in populations of older girls. In a examine of Black girls, midlife and older, solely 18% of participants knew condoms have been efficient in preventing the transmission of HIV . Our focus group participants acknowledged generational differences in perception of HIV risk. While campaigns targeting older adults with knowledge about HIV transmission danger have emerged, danger discount supplies remain sparse .

The current study was a sub-study of the Washington Heights/Inwood Informatics Infrastructure for Community-Centered Comparative Effectiveness Research . The WICER examine included a longitudinal patient household health survey, administered to over 5000 Washington Heights/Inwood (WH/I) neighborhood residents of New York City . To encourage ongoing involvement, individuals were requested to listing their three prime health considerations. Over 921 female participants listed HIV as a high health concern ranking it fourth general behind diabetes, hypertension and heart disease. Survey demographics point out these respondents had been mainly female immigrants of Dominican descent ages 50 and over .

As the CDC requests country-specific HIV threat profiles for Latino communities within the US, understanding the socio-economic, behavioral and personal risk causes of HIV danger for older Dominican girls is critical for prevention.
